Heater hoses are built with a durable rubber for sustaining the hot coolant. It is carried to the heater core from the engine. 

When the heater hoses close to the end of the useful life, they become soft and mushy or hard and brittle. If they begin to crack, the coolant starts leaking beneath your vehicle. When this occurs, you should contact any mobile mechanic to replace the heater core hoses.

Heater Core Hose Replacement [Quick Overview]

Replacing a heater core hose involves replacing the hoses that carry hot coolant to the heater in your vehicle. The heater hoses need to be located and replaced from the engine. This repair may be necessary if the hoses are leaking or damaged.

The heater hoses are carrying engine coolant towards the heater core. Generally, cars have mainly two heater hoses, one for every direction.

Coolant prevents the engine from overheating. It is a liquid which absorbs heat by circulating and cools down after leaving the main engine.   

Then, it begins to return to the engine for absorbing more heat. This entire process will keep the engine of the car from getting very hot. The heater core warms up the car’s cabin on frigid months. A warm coolant is passing through your heater core. There is a fan situated which is blowing air over this. Symptoms Of A Failing Heater Hose

1. Leaking Coolant

2. Low Coolant Levels

A low coolant level is another sign of a failing heater hose. If the car leaks from coolant, then presumably the level is lower. Whenever heater hoses start wearing out, they begin to leak coolant. 3. Noticeably Cracked Hoses

If you don’t check the fluid levels periodically, then you will not pop the hood and check out the hoses. It will be tough to spot any cracked heater hose. Usually, like most other hoses, they are built with rubber.

Additionally, the rubber is getting old and stiff. And, then they begin to crack. So, if the mechanic or you notice any visibly cracked hoses, then have to replace them.

4. Engine Is Overheating

Coolant is responsible to keep the engine at a proper temperature. Besides, it runs through your heater hoses. So, if the hoses leak and crack coolant, the engine can not sustain a low temperature. The car has a temperature gauge of the engine, next to the warning lights and speedometer. Whenever the engine shows very hot, it indicates overheating of the engine. This may occur due to busted heater hoses.

How to perform Heater Core Hoses Replacement?

Step 1: Firstly, identify the heater hoses for replacement and relocate or remove any obstructions. You may use this tool to replace the heater hose. 

Step 2: Some cars use a spring which is loaded with a hose clamp. It should be removed by a clamp removal tool.

Step 3: After installation of the tool, shift the hose clamp. It will gain access into the fitting of the hose mounting.

Step 4: When the hose clamps loosen and removal of the hose has done, use a razor blade or knife for slicing it with the fitting.

Step 5: After cutting the heater hose, smoothly twist and lift the hose for releasing this from the fitting. This process must be repeated.

Step 6: The heater hoses need to be located and removed from the engine. This is typically close to the water pump.

Step 7: Once the hoses are released from the heater engine and core, remove the remaining hardware. Then, remove it from the engine bay.

Step 8: As the heater hoses are removed, you can use a towel for cleaning the fittings of the heater hose. It will help to seal the new installation.

Step 9: You should compare the worn heater hose with the replacement hoses. It will ensure a smooth installation.

Step 10: After comparison of the new set of hoses, now install the hoses of the engine bay.

Step 11: While the heater hoses are placed in the engine bay, you can connect the hoses with the engine. It can be done by new hose clamps.

Step 12: Place the hose clamp into the mid-level of the hose fitting. Then, tighten up it securely and repeat this for the remaining hose.

Step 13: After the installation has been done and clamps tightened, you have to inspect for any kind of obstructions.

Step 14: The remaining end portion of the hose should be connected with the core fittings of the heater. A hose clamp tool can be used.

Step 16: Once connections of the heater hose are completed, start refilling the cooling system.
